Chao Shan food is famous in Singapore for its light, fresh flavours and comforting dishes.

The cooking style uses gentle techniques and minimal sauces to let ingredients speak for themselves.

Signature favourites are steamed fish, braised duck with tofu, oyster omelette, and orh nee. Porridge meals are comforting and perfect for sharing with family or friends.

Steamed seafood is often the highlight, paired with delicate dipping sauces. Look out for cold crab, a delicacy served chilled and website best enjoyed with a tangy vinegar dip.

Popular spots offering authentic flavours are Chui Huay Lim Teochew Cuisine at Newton and Swatow Seafood Restaurant at Toa Payoh.

Overall, Teochew (Chao Shan) cuisine continues to thrive in Singapore thanks to its time-honoured recipes and loyal fans.
